Address 0 DOGE

DEf16Z2BgbfwAzwgBMkCmfsrL4hRcXGZpx

Confirmed

Total Received2916.30308795 DOGE
Total Sent2916.30308795 DOGE
Final Balance0 DOGE
No. Transactions2

Transactions